MATH 323 - Linear Algebra - Fall 2019

Credits 3. 3 Lecture Hours.

Linear equations and matrices; real vector spaces, linear transformations, change of bases, determinants, eigenvalues and eigenvectors, diagonalization, inner products; designed to include more theory and be more demanding than MATH 304. Only one of the following will satisfy the requirements for a degree: MATH 304, MATH 307, MATH 309, MATH 311, or MATH 323.
Prerequisites: MATH 148, MATH 152 or MATH 172; MATH 300; junior or senior classification or approval of instructor.
